51单片机汇编语言中DEC指令问题:如果30H中为#00H,执行DEC 30H后...
30H中为#00H,执行DEC 30H后,30H地址单元中是什么?--- 0000 0000减一后是1111 1111,也就是0FFH,也就是255。DEC 30H 指令不影响标志位,所以Cy、OV、Ac和P,都不变。只有运算功能的指令、比较指令影响标志位,INC\/DEC 指令是不影响标志位的。呵呵 ...
...区30h字节单元中为0f0h,执行指令INC @R0后,30h字节中为?_百度知 ...
执行指令INC @R0后,30h字节中为C=1。C为PSW程序状态字的一位进位标志,又称为布尔处理器的一位累加器。用了这条指令可以将C中的值0或1移入A中的最低位。但在89C51R指令集只是这样注明:累加器含进位右循环一位,若C=0,且A=20H(00100000),则执行RRCA后,A=10H (00010000),C=1。
...区30h字节单元中为0f0h,执行指令INC @R0后,30h字节中为?_百度知 ...
输入设备用来输入一些数据存储器用来存储计算机运算时产生的中间数据和最终结果(2)字节(Byte):是计算机中存储器的一个存储单元,由8个二进制位组成
三菱PLC中DIS什么指令
若D0=1234H 则D100=04H D101=03H D102=02H D103=01H
c51中,MOV 20H, 30H中的20H和30H分别表示什么
MOV 20H, 30H 中的20H和30H,分别表示 ““片内RAM”” 的地址。这条指令是把 30H 单元中的内容,传送到 20H 单元。MOV 20H, #30H呢?这条指令是把““ 数字30H ”“,传送到 20H 单元。
51单片机 已知(A)=7AH,(B)=02H,(R0)=30H,(30H)=A5H,(PSW)=80H,写出以下...
我个人认为你这题有问题,执行第一条后(A)=30H,(R0)=7AH。执行第二条后(A)=A5H,(30H)=30H。第三条时就出问题了,第三条指令是将A中的内容与R0所指向的地址里面的内容进行交换(因为(A)=A5H,(R0)=7AH执行第三条时就是A与7AH中的内容进行交换)。如果是单片机复位后来执行这程序那么...
汇编语言中的DEC是什么意思?
DEC( DECrement ) 减1指令 格式:DEC OPR \/\/Byte\/Word 执行操作:(OPR)<-(OPR-1) \/\/除CF标志位,其余标志位都受影响。指令使操作数的内容减1,然后再送回该操作数。该操作数可以是寄存器操作数、存储器操作数。例如:一、dec自减函数 1.dec(i,n);\/\/i,n:integer;n为自减量 相当于i...
单片机30h是什么意思
单片机30H这条指令中操作数就在30H单元中,也就是30H是操作数的地址,并非操作数。在80C51单片机中,直接地址只能用来表示特殊功能寄存器、内部数据存储器以及位地址空间,具体的说就是:1、内部数据存储器RAM低128单元。在指令中是以直接单元地址形式给出。我们知道低128单元的地址是00H-7FH。在指令中...
单片机51问题:将片内RAM中首地址为30H单元的数据缓冲区中的16个数据通 ...
ORG 0000HLJMP MAINORG 0030HMAIN: MOV TMOD,#20H MOV TH1,#0FDH MOV TL1,#0FDH MOV SCON,#40H SETB TR1 MOV R0,#30H MOV R2,#16LOOP: MOV A,@R0 MOV SBUF,A JNB TI,$ CLR TI INC R0 DJNZ R2,LOOP SJMP $ END ...
单片机指令
#30HA=#30HMOVB,#0AFHB=#0AFHXCHA,BA=#0AFHB=#30HSWAPAA=#0FAH5.执行如下三条指令后,30H单元的内容是多少?MOVR1,#30HR1=#30HMOV40H,#0EH(40H)=#0EHMOV@R1,40H(30H)=(40H)=#0EH6.已知fosc=6MHZ,求下面延时子程序的延时时间。DELAY:MOVR6,#10;MOVR7,#250H;D2:DJNZR7,D2;250*2机周...